
Android源码开发实战教程19.12精简版
下载需积分: 7 | 510KB |
更新于2025-05-25
| 170 浏览量 | 举报
收藏
根据文件信息,我们可以推断出以下关于Android源码开发的知识点:
一、Android源码介绍
Android源码指的是构成Android操作系统的所有源代码文件。这些源码是基于Linux内核进行开发的,包括了操作系统的各种组件,如系统库、应用框架、Java API等。开发者可以通过分析和修改这些源码来更好地理解Android系统的工作原理,定制和优化系统,以及开发新的功能。
二、版本号的重要性
标题中的"19.12"很可能指的是Android操作系统的版本号。Android版本号通常采用一个数字表示主版本号,小数点后跟另一个数字表示次版本号。版本号的更新可能包括系统性能的提升、新功能的添加、安全性的增强和对旧设备的支持等方面。因此,掌握特定版本的Android源码对于开发者而言至关重要。
三、Android源码的获取与编译
为了获取Android源码,开发者通常需要访问Android Open Source Project (AOSP)。AOSP提供了所有版本Android源码的访问,但需要注意版权和使用条款。编译源码是获取可运行Android系统的必经步骤。编译过程通常包括准备开发环境、获取源码、设置编译环境和执行编译命令等步骤。
四、实战经验的重要性
标题中的“实战”强调了实践操作的重要性。在实际开发中,直接操作源码能够带来以下好处:
1. 深入学习Android系统架构,了解各模块的交互和工作原理。
2. 针对性地解决特定问题,如性能优化、系统稳定性改进等。
3. 研究和应用最新的技术特性,开发创新性的应用和解决方案。
4. 定制操作系统,为特定的硬件平台做优化。
五、版本更新的持续学习
在文件信息中提到的“19.12”版本,表明这是对特定时间点Android源码的封装。随着Android系统的不断更新,每次发布新版本都可能带来新的特性和API变化。因此,开发者需要持续学习,跟进最新的Android开发趋势和技术更新。
六、文件压缩和解压缩的基本操作
由于文件信息中提到的是“压缩包子文件”,我们可以了解到这是一个压缩包文件。对于压缩包的使用,开发者需要熟悉如何使用常见的压缩和解压缩软件。例如,在Windows系统中可以使用WinRAR、7-Zip等工具来处理.zip格式的压缩文件。在Linux系统中,则可使用命令行工具如zip、unzip等进行操作。
总结而言,通过研究标题和描述中提到的Android源码开发实战,我们可以了解到Android系统源码的重要性、版本号的含义、获取和编译源码的操作流程、实战经验的价值以及版本更新的学习需求。同时,我们也应注意文件压缩和解压缩的基本知识,以方便处理与之相关的文件操作。以上就是从给定文件信息中提取的相关知识点。
相关推荐

我的世界_你不懂
- 粉丝: 0
资源目录
共 36 条
- 1
最新资源
- 工程力学模拟试卷下载:两套精选试题
- Struts技术文档大集合:CHM与PDF格式全囊括
- C#考试阅卷项目解析与实践
- 2008年最新Java书籍:提升Web体验的工具与技巧
- MSSQL数据库表数据转换为SQL Insert语句教程
- 掌握Oracle 10g R2 双语学习指南
- C++项目教程:二维数组数据处理与结果分析
- ANSYS软件操作教程:J积分计算流程详解
- Prototype.js类库及其开发手册合集下载
- 基于MVC模式实现的三大核心项目功能
- 掌握系统变化:WhatChanged系统快照工具解析
- C#实现简易记事本项目源码与文档分享
- C#考试项目:全面覆盖考试与阅卷流程
- 4*4键盘C51计算器设计与实现
- Delphi Distiller v1.73 发布支持 Delphi 2009 更新
- AccelerateInternet:开机后提升10%网络下载速度
- 红蜻蜓截图工具:实用软件详细介绍
- C语言实现Linux下GSM模块电话拨打与来电显示程序
- 实现客户端结果集通用分页的简单工具条
- Java实现电子邮件传输功能详解
- 低成本ARM学习板:改造MP3播放器为多功能开发平台
- 创新实用:警卫语音识别系统功能解析与下载指南
- C语言实现学生及通讯录管理系统教程
- bbclean汉化版:Unix X windows下的高效窗口管理器